hatch motor adjustment???
well i have a problem cause one end of my hatch is misaligned from the outside the wing sits higher on the passanger side. plus im getting water in threw the top of the hatch behind the t-tops. i wanna adjust that motor seems like it needs to pull down the hatch more and maybe down on one side a little more. my only fear is i dont want to miss adjust it and have something ripped off the hatch or bust some gears. is there a special procedure for this???

Re: hatch motor adjustment???
Im not sure if there is a special procedure, but it isnt hard to adjust. You just loosen the three mounting bolts and move it. Loosen ,adjust, re-tighten, check. Repeat if necessary
